Restored Ford Bronco adopts an all-black stealthy look with the Black ICE restomod by Kindred.
The automotive world is abuzz with excitement as Kindred Motorworks unveils the Kindred Bronco Black ICE Edition. This limited-edition restomod Bronco, based on the Trail Edition, is a testament to the fusion of classic design and modern technology.
Limited to just five units, the Black ICE Edition is a murky silhouette against the off-road landscape, a murdered-out version of the off-road-ready Bronco. Pre-orders for this exclusive edition will open on Black Friday, November 29, at 8 am Eastern.
Under the Hood
Powering the Black ICE Edition is the same 5.0L Coyote V8 engine as the standard Trail Edition, delivering a punchy 460hp. Transmission duties are handled by a robust 10-speed automatic, ensuring smooth power delivery whether you're cruising on the highway or tackling rugged terrain.
The Black ICE Edition's powertrain is reinforced with a Dana 44 front differential, featuring Chromoly axles, and a Ford 9" rear differential with 35 Spline Extreme Duty rear axles. An Atlas 2 transfer case further enhances the vehicle's off-road capabilities.

A Modern Twist
Despite its traditional roots, the Black ICE Edition is arguably the most modern-looking restomod Bronco by Kindred Motorworks yet. The exterior dons a glossy black paint, 18-inch Method forged aluminum wheels, and black hubcaps, giving it a sleek, menacing appearance.
Inside, the Black ICE Edition boasts a black-colored wood trim, a stark contrast to the fun, frolicking Broncos of yore. Special-edition black badging adds a touch of exclusivity to this limited-edition vehicle.
Pricing and Deliveries
The Black ICE Edition comes with a premium price tag of $214,000, $15,000 more than the standard Trail Edition. Deliveries for the Black ICE Edition are expected in Q1 or Q2 of 2025.
